What is a remote non practicing attorney?

A remote non practicing attorney is a legal professional who has obtained a law degree and may have passed the bar exam but does not currently practice law in a courtroom or represent clients. Instead, they use their legal expertise in roles such as legal consulting, compliance, research, writing, or legal technology, often working from a remote location. These positions allow attorneys to leverage their legal knowledge without engaging in traditional legal practice, offering flexibility and alternative career paths within or related to the legal field.

What is the difference between Remote Non Practicing Attorney vs Remote Paralegal?

AspectRemote Non Practicing AttorneyRemote Paralegal
CredentialsLaw degree, bar admission (not active)Paralegal certificate or relevant training
Work EnvironmentLegal firms, corporate legal departments, freelanceLaw firms, legal departments, document preparation
Industry UsageLegal advisory, research, document reviewDrafting, organizing legal documents, case support

Remote Non Practicing Attorneys and Remote Paralegals both work in legal environments, but Non Practicing Attorneys have law degrees and bar credentials without active practice, focusing on legal research and advisory. Paralegals typically assist with document preparation and case support without a law degree. The main difference lies in credentials and scope of work, with Non Practicing Attorneys often handling more complex legal tasks.

Senior Tax Advisor - Dental Practice Specialty

Location: Fully Remote
Compensation: $110,000+ base salary plus performance-based bonus
Job Type: Full-time

About the Opportunity

A growing boutique CPA firm focused on helping dental practice owners make smarter financial decisions, reduce tax exposure, and build long-term wealth. Our clients include dentists, orthodontists, oral surgeons, and other high-net-worth business owners who need more than annual compliance work - they need a proactive advisor who understands their business.

This is a true advisory role for someone who enjoys both the technical side of tax and the client-facing side of helping business owners understand and act on strategy.

The Role

As a Senior Tax Advisor, you will serve as the primary tax advisor for a portfolio of dental practice and high-net-worth clients. You will lead proactive planning conversations, develop and present strategies, build projections, and coordinate internally to ensure recommendations are implemented effectively.

This role is not centered around simply managing tax return production. The preparation team handles much of the compliance work so you can focus on strategy, relationships, planning opportunities, and delivering a high-level client experience.

What You’ll Do
  • Serve as the trusted tax advisor for a portfolio of dental practice and business-owner clients.

  • Lead quarterly check-ins, mid-year planning discussions, and year-end tax strategy meetings.

  • Build and present multi-year tax projections, scenario models, and tax-saving strategies.

  • Review individual and business tax returns, projections, and related planning opportunities.

  • Research and implement advanced tax strategies involving entity structure, owner compensation, retirement planning, equipment purchases, real estate, multi-state matters, and business transitions.

  • Coordinate with internal preparers and bookkeepers, along with outside attorneys, financial advisors, and bankers when needed.

  • Stay current on tax law changes and proactively communicate relevant planning opportunities.

  • Mentor tax staff and review analytical work completed by team members.

  • Maintain strong client relationships through responsiveness, clear communication, and reliable follow-through.

What We’re Looking For
  • CPA required; EA with a Master of Taxation may also be considered.

  • 5+ years of public accounting tax experience.

  • Strong background in individual, business, and high-net-worth tax planning.

  • Experience working with dental, medical, professional service, or closely held business clients is highly preferred.

  • Comfortable leading client conversations and explaining complex tax concepts in a practical way.

  • Strong technical tax research skills and the ability to identify planning opportunities.

  • Organized, deadline-driven, and able to manage multiple client priorities.

  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.

  • Interest in growing as a tax advisor, mentor, and future leader within the firm.
